WebWe then use "Wire.write("x is ");" and "Wire.write(x);" to send a string and a single byte respectively.You can use either one repeatedly. The "write()" function is overloaded with three types so that you can either send a single byte, or a string, or a predetermined number of bytes when used with a second parameter in the form of "Wire.write ... WebApr 11, 2024 · Description. This function writes data from a peripheral device in response to a request from a controller device, or queues bytes for transmission from a controller to peripheral device (in-between calls to beginTransmission () and endTransmission () ). WebChronicle-Wire is an OpenSource Java serialiser that is able to read and write to different message formats such as JSON, YAML, and raw binary data. Chronicle Wire is able to find a middle ground between compacting data formatting (storing more data into the same space) versus compressing data (reducing the amount of storage required).
